Product reviews:
Harry
2025-12-28 iphone 11 Pro Max
The Leprechauns Made Me Do It St the leprechauns made me do it shirt
the leprechauns made me do it shirt
Neil
2025-12-23 iphone 11 Pro
The Leprechauns Made Me Do It Tee Kelly the leprechauns made me do it shirt
the leprechauns made me do it shirt
The Leprechauns Made Me Do It Shirt St the leprechauns made me do it shirt
the leprechauns made me do it shirt